Introduction to Canvas 2D Context

This is a prelude to a future blog post which will cover and break down how I was making a simple color picker for a client’s t-shirt generator. While I was creating the client demo, I came across something else I had not previously (at least not consciously) encountered in web development: geometry. And I was able to utilize the CanvasRenderingContext2D interface in order to accomplish my geometric rendering needs. But first, a…




📱 Software Engineer 👨🏻‍💻 Blogger 🪴 Plant Dad

Love podcasts or audiobooks? Learn on the go with our new app.

Recommended from Medium

Creating a ClojureScript SPA for the First Time — Pt. 1

Some Data Structures In Javascript — Stacks, Queues, Linked Lists, Trees, and Graphs

Amazing React.js Open Source of the Year (v.2019)

DYK #2 [media features — user preferences]

What you risk when using Number() to parse an integer from a string in TypeScript

Finding long synchronous operations in Node.js with Async Hooks

// from Twitter

Get the Medium app

A button that says 'Download on the App Store', and if clicked it will lead you to the iOS App store
A button that says 'Get it on, Google Play', and if clicked it will lead you to the Google Play store
Matt Croak Codes

Matt Croak Codes

📱 Software Engineer 👨🏻‍💻 Blogger 🪴 Plant Dad

More from Medium

Chapter 20: Advanced CSS Selectors and JavaScript Selector Functions

Responsive index buttons that fill the screen

Example of tutorial end product

8 Addictive Games Built Only with HTML, CSS, and JavaScript 🎮✨

Title Image